Can you please activate this SVN account?

He translated the files I attached.

Thanks.

Yago

2010/4/8 jorge eduardo olaya perdomo <jorgeeola...@gmail.com>

>  I would like to have an SVN account to help with the Spanish translation
> of the PHP Manual.
> The user  yago consider that I can go to the next stage.
>



-- 
Yago Ferrer
<?xml version="1.0" encoding="utf-8"?> 
<!-- $Revision$ --> 
<!-- EN-Revision: 297028 Maintainer: jorgeolaya Status: ready --> 
   <sect1 xml:id="install.windows.apache1" xmlns="http://docbook.org/ns/docbook";> 
   <title>Apache 1.3.x en Microsoft Windows</title>     
    <para> 
     Esta sección contiene notas y sugerencias específicas para Apache 1.3.x instaladas 
     con PHP en sistemas Microsoft Windows. También hay 
     <link linkend="install.windows.apache2">instrucciones y notas 
     para Apache 2</link> en una nueva página.      
    </para> 
    <note> 
     <para> 
      Por favor lea primero <link linkend="install.windows.manual">el manual 
     de instalación</link> 
     </para> 
    </note> 
     
    <simpara> 
     Hay dos formas de configurar PHP para trabajar con Apache 1.3.x 
     en Windows. La primera es usar CGI binary (<filename>php.exe</filename> 
     para PHP 4 y <filename>php-cgi.exe</filename> para PHP 5), 
    la otra es utilizar el módulo DLL de Apache. En ambos casos 
     se necesita editar  &httpd.conf; para configurar Apache 
     para trabajar con PHP, y después reiniciar el servidor. 
    </simpara> 
     
    <simpara> 
     Vale la pena resaltar, que el módulo SAPI ha sido desarrollado 
     mas estable bajo Windows. Se recomienda su uso más que 
     el binario  CGI, ya que es más trasparente y seguro. 
    </simpara> 
     
    <simpara> 
     Aunque pueden haber algunas variaciones en la configuración de PHP 
     bajo Apache, estas son sencillas para ser utilizados por el recién llegado 
     Por favor, consulte la documentación de Apache para seguir 
     directivas de configuración. 
    </simpara> 
   
    <simpara> 
    Después de modificar el archivo de configuración, recuerde que debe 
     reiniciar el servidor, por ejemplo  <command>NET STOP APACHE</command> 
     seguido de  <command>NET START APACHE</command>, 
     si ejecuta Apache como un servicio de Windows, o si usa los atajos 
    </simpara> 
     
    &note.apache.slashes; 
 
    <sect2 xml:id="install.windows.apache1.module"> 
     <title>Instalación como módulo de Apache</title> 
     <para> 
      Se deben agregar las siguientes líneas a su archivo de configuración Apache &httpd.conf; 
     </para> 
     <para> 
      <example> 
       <title>PHP como módulo de Apache 1.3.x</title> 
        <para> 
         Se asume que PHP se instala en<filename>c:\php</filename>. Ajuste 
         la ruta de acceso si este no es el caso 
        </para> 
        <para> 
         para PHP 4: 
        </para> 
        <programlisting role="apache-conf"> 
<![CDATA[ 
# Adicionar al final de la sección LoadModule 
# No olvidar copiar este ficrero desde el directorio sapi! 
LoadModule php4_module "C:/php/php4apache.dll" 
 
# Adicionar al final de la sección AddModule 
AddModule mod_php4.c 
]]> 
       </programlisting> 
       <para> 
        para PHP 5: 
       </para> 
       <programlisting role="apache-conf"> 
<![CDATA[ 
# Adicionar al final de la sección LoadModule 
LoadModule php5_module "C:/php/php5apache.dll" 
 
# Adicionar al final de la sección AddModule 
AddModule mod_php5.c 
]]> 
       </programlisting> 
       <para> 
        para ambos : 
       </para> 
       <programlisting role="apache-conf"> 
<![CDATA[ 
# Adicionar esta línea dentro de la <IfModule Mod_mime.c> condicional brace 
AddType application/x-httpd-php .php 
 
# Para la sintaxis highlighted .phps files,, tambien adicionar 
AddType application/x-httpd-php-source .phps 
]]> 
       </programlisting> 
      </example> 
     </para> 
    </sect2> 
 
    <sect2 xml:id="install.windows.apache1.cgi"> 
     <title>Instalación como un binario CGI</title> 
     
     <para> 
      Si se ha descomprimido el paquete PHP <filename>C:\php\</filename> 
      como se describe en el <link linkend="install.windows.manual">Manual 
      de instalación paso a paso</link> sección, es necesario insertar 
      estas líneas a su archivo de configuración de Apache para configurar 
      el binario CGI: 
      <example> 
       <title>PHP y Apache 1.3.x como CGI</title> 
        <programlisting role="apache-conf"> 
<![CDATA[ 
ScriptAlias /php/ "c:/php/" 
AddType application/x-httpd-php .php 
 
# Para PHP 4 
Action application/x-httpd-php "/php/php.exe" 
 
# Para PHP 5 
Action application/x-httpd-php "/php/php-cgi.exe" 
 
# Especifica el directorio donde php.ini esta 
SetEnv PHPRC C:/php 
]]> 
       </programlisting> 
      </example> 
      Tenga en cuenta que la segunda línea en la lista anterior 
      se puede encontrar en las versiones actuales de &httpd.conf;, pero se comenta. 
      Recordar también sustituir el <filename>c:\php\</filename> 
     para su ruta de acceso real a PHP. 
     </para> 
     &warn.install.cgi; 
     <simpara> 
      Si desea presentar archivos de código fuente PHP sintaxis 
     highlighted, no existe la opción más conveniente 
     con la versión de PHP como módulo. 
     Si ha elegido configurar Apache para usar PHP como un binario CGI, 
     tendrá que usar la <function>highlight_file</function> función. 
    Para ello se necesita crear un script PHP y agregarle el código 
<literal>&lt;?php highlight_file('some_php_script.php'); ?&gt;</literal>.   
 
     </simpara> 
    </sect2> 
 
   </sect1> 
 
<!-- Keep this comment at the end of the file 
Local variables: 
mode: sgml 
sgml-omittag:t 
sgml-shorttag:t 
sgml-minimize-attributes:nil 
sgml-always-quote-attributes:t 
sgml-indent-step:1 
sgml-indent-data:t 
indent-tabs-mode:nil 
sgml-parent-document:nil 
sgml-default-dtd-file:"~/.phpdoc/manual.ced" 
sgml-exposed-tags:nil 
sgml-local-catalogs:nil 
sgml-local-ecat-files:nil 
End: 
vim600: syn=xml fen fdm=syntax fdl=2 si 
vim: et tw=78 syn=sgml 
vi: ts=1 sw=1 
-->

<?xml version="1.0" encoding="utf-8"?>
<!-- $Revision: 297028 $ -->
<!-- EN-Revision: 297028 Maintainer: jorgeolaya Status: ready -->
   <sect1 xml:id="install.windows.apache2" xmlns="http://docbook.org/ns/docbook"; xmlns:xlink="http://www.w3.org/1999/xlink";>
    <title>Apache 2.x en Microsoft Windows</title>
    <para>
     Esta sección contiene notas y sugerencias específicas para Apache 2.x instaladas
     con PHP en sistemas Microsoft Windows. También hay
     <link linkend="install.windows.apache1">instrucciones y notas
     para usuarios de Apache 1.3.x en una nueva página.</link>.
    </para>
    <note>
     <para>
      Por favor lea primero <link linkend="install.windows.manual">el manual
	 de instalación</link>
     </para>
    </note>
    <note>
     <title>Soporte Apache 2.2</title>
     <para>
     Los usuarios de Apache 2.2 deben tener en cuenta que el archivo DLL para Apache 2.2 es 
     llamado <filename>php5apache2_2.dll</filename> a cambio de <filename>php5apache2.dll</filename>
      y sólo está disponible para PHP 5.2.0 y posteriores.
      Ver también <link xlink:href="&url.php.snapshots;">&url.php.snapshots;</link>
     </para>
    </note>
    
    <para>
     Se le recomienda consultar la
     <link xlink:href="&url.apache2.docs;">Documentación de Apache </link> Para obtener
     un conocimiento básico del servidor Apache 2.x. Tambien considere
     leer las <link xlink:href="&url.apache2.windows;">notas especificas de 
	 Windows </link> para Apache 2.x antes de seguir leyendo aquí.
    </para>
    
     <para>
     Apache 2.x está diseñado para ejecutarse en las versiones de Windows designado como servidor de plataforma, 
     tales como Windows NT 4.0, Windows 2000, 
     Windows XP o Windows 7. Aunque Apache 2.x funciona bastante bien en Windows 9x, 
     el soporte en estas plataformas es incompleta, y algunas cosas no funcionan 
     correctamente. No existe un plan para remediar esta situación. 
     </para>

    <para>
    Descargue la versión más reciente de <link xlink:href= "&url.apache;">
     Apache 2.x</link> y un accesorio de la versión de PHP. 
     Siga los <link linkend="install.windows.manual">pasos del Manual de Instalación
	 </link> y regrese a continuar con la integración de PHP y Apache. 
    </para>

    <para>
    Hay tres formas de configurar PHP para trabajar con Apache 2.x en Windows. 
    Puede ejecutar PHP como un controlador, como CGI o  bajo FastCGI.
    </para>
    
    &note.apache.slashes;
    
    <sect2 xml:id="install.windows.apache2.module">
     <title>Instalación como un controlador de Apache</title>
     <para>
      Es necesario insertar las siguientes líneas en
      Apache &httpd.conf; archivo de configuración para cargar el 
     módulo PHP para Apache 2.x: 	
      <example>
       <title>PHP and Apache 2.x como controlador</title>
        <programlisting role="apache-conf">
<![CDATA[
# 
LoadModule php5_module "c:/php/php5apache2.dll"
AddHandler application/x-httpd-php .php

# Configurar la ruta de php.ini
PHPIniDir "C:/php"
]]>
       </programlisting>
      </example>
     </para>
     <note>
      <simpara>
       Recuerda sustituir la ruta de acceso actual a PHP para el 
       <filename>C:/php/</filename> en los ejemplos anteriores. Tenga cuidado en utilizar 
       ya sea <filename>php5apache2.dll</filename> o 
       <filename>php5apache2_2.dll</filename> en la directiva LoadModule y
        verificar que el fichero de referencia se encuentra localizado en la ruta de fichero
      	 que se señala en la presente directiva.
      </simpara>
     </note>
      <para>
      La configuración anterior permite habilitar  PHP como controlador de cualquier fichero
	   que tiene una extensión .php, aunque existen otras extensiones de fichero. Por ejemplo, un
      fichero llamado<filename>example.php.txt</filename>  será ejecutado por el 
   controlador de PHP. Para garantizar que sólo los ficheros que<emphasis>terminen en</emphasis>
      <filename>.php</filename> son ejecutados, se utiliza la siguiente configuración en su lugar: 
      </para>
      <example>
        <programlisting role="apache-conf">
<![CDATA[
 <FilesMatch \.php$>
      SetHandler application/x-httpd-php
 </FilesMatch>
]]>
       </programlisting>
      </example>
    </sect2>

    <sect2 xml:id="install.windows.apache2.cgi">
     <title>Ejecutar PHP como CGI</title>

     <para>
      Se debe consultar la<link xlink:href="&url.apache.cgi;">Documentación de Apache CGI
      </link> para una comprensión más completa de ejecutar CGI 
      en Apache
     </para>
   
     <para>
     Para ejecutar PHP como CGI, tendrás que colocar los ficheros php-cgi en un 
     directorio designado como directorio CGI usando la directiva ScriptAlias. 
     </para>

     <para>
      A continuación, se nesesita insertar una #! línea en los ficheros PHP, apuntando a la ubicación del   
   binario de PHP:
      <example>
       <title>PHP y Apache 2.x como CGI</title>
        <programlisting>
<![CDATA[
#!C:/php/php.exe
<?php
  phpinfo();
?>
]]>
       </programlisting>
      </example>
     </para>
     &warn.install.cgi;
    </sect2>

    <sect2 xml:id="install.windows.apache2.fastcgi">
     <title>Ejecutar PHP bajo FastCGI</title>

     <para>
     Ejecutar PHP bajo FastCGI tiene una serie de ventajas con respecto a ejecutarlo como un 
   CGI. Si lo establece de esta manera es bastante sencillo: 
     </para>
     <para>
     Obtener mod_fcgid de
     <link xlink:href="&url.apache.fcgid;">&url.apache.fcgid;</link>. Los binarios de Win32 están disponibles 
   para la  descargar en ese sitio. Instalar el módulo 
   de acuerdo con las instrucciones que vienen con él.
     </para>
	   Configurar el servidor web como se muestra abajo, teniendo cuidado de ajustar cualquier ruta
	     que refleje como se tiene instalado las cosas en el sistema:

     <example>
     <title>Configurar Apache para ejecutar PHP como FastCGI</title>
     <programlisting>
<![CDATA[
LoadModule fcgid_module modules/mod_fcgid.so  

# Donde está el fichero php.ini?
FcgidInitialEnv PHPRC        "c:/php" 

AddHandler fcgid-script .php  
FcgidWrapper "c:/php/php-cgi.exe" .php  
]]>
     </programlisting>
     </example>

     Los ficheros con extensión .php ahora serán ejecutados por PHP FastCGI 
     </para>

    </sect2>

   </sect1>

<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
sgml-omittag:t
sgml-shorttag:t
sgml-minimize-attributes:nil
sgml-always-quote-attributes:t
sgml-indent-step:1
sgml-indent-data:t
indent-tabs-mode:nil
sgml-parent-document:nil
sgml-default-dtd-file:"~/.phpdoc/manual.ced"
sgml-exposed-tags:nil
sgml-local-catalogs:nil
sgml-local-ecat-files:nil
End:
vim600: syn=xml fen fdm=syntax fdl=2 si
vim: et tw=78 syn=sgml
vi: ts=1 sw=1
-->
​

Reply via email to